The British Geological Survey (BGS), acting on behalf of the European Consortium for Ocean Research Drilling (ECORD), requires a marine coring capability and suitable vessel to operate offshore southern North Sea, Netherlands or Denmark, for a scientific drilling and coring campaign for a period of 30 days (estimated) between April and May 2027.
This scientific coring project seeks to extend our understanding of Earth’s dynamics during the last 50 ice ages and the warmer periods between them. The North Sea Basin is an area that was heavily impacted by these ice age cycles as climate fluctuated between fully glacial to warmer-than-present conditions. The continuous sediment accumulation found in this marine environment should be thought of as a ‘tape recorder’ that contain an almost complete record of glacial-interglacial episodes, providing insight on Europe’s past climate, ecology, and large river systems over the last ~3.3 million years. Relatively little is known about how Europe evolved during repeated ice age cycles. In this expedition, we aim to collect geological samples to gain insight into the baseline dynamics and thresholds for depositional and ecosystem regime shifts, as well as biodiversity turnover driven by rapid climate changes. This research will help us better understand the environmental responses to modern-day warming.

UKRI-6064 ISP-1157 Replacement of Large ISIS Power Supply System
The ISIS Neutron and Muon Source Facility, part of UKRI’s Science and Technology Facilities Council, are looking to procure a replacement three-phase Alternating Current (AC) Magnet Power Supply System to make up the losses in a resonant magnet circuit.
The requirement is for a modular 1200 kVA three-phase AC voltage source power supply that includes a control system capable of regulating the designated magnet load current to a given setpoint and to a high level of stability. It is important to emphasise that the magnet load current to be regulated is not the same as the AC power supply output current and the measurement signal for the load current will be provided by the facility in the form of a DCCT with a -10/+10 V signal representative of the load circuit current. The three-phase output shall have a variable voltage output from 0 V to 250 V line-neutral and an output voltage accuracy of ±50 mV. The system shall be fed from a nominal 400 Vrms AC, 3-phase 50 Hz sinusoidal supply, intrinsically safe by design, with high efficiency, high reliability, high maintainability and fully compliant and marked with relevant standards.

UKRI-6130 Single Photon Counting Confocal Microscope
UKRI are looking to source an enhanced capability single-photon counting confocal microscope. The proposed system we are seeking should have the technical ability of a complex home-built system but usability of commercial microscope. The system will be used to measure dynamics of biomolecules in solution in the pico-second to nanosecond timeframe at the single-molecule level.
